Urgent SEN Teacher Supply
East London
(Apply online only) p/d
A Specialist School in East London are looking for a SEN Teacher to urgently lead their KS2 classes. You will be working in KS2 with a complex cohort with ASD needs and 2 support staff.
It will be for 2 weeks initially but there is scope for this to go long-term.
We are looking for an experienced and impactful SEN Teacher who:
Solid background supporting pupil with varying degrees of ASD, especially in KS2.
Can lead a complex cohort
Can effectively collaborate with support staff
Is immediately available
